Transaction 111e17cc48996bf39b1640cef4cb81ced150953c8de7b8ffb70526578ba207c5
1 Input
2 Outputs
- 111e17cc48996bf39b1640cef4cb81ced150953c8de7b8ffb70526578ba207c5:0
- 111e17cc48996bf39b1640cef4cb81ced150953c8de7b8ffb70526578ba207c5:1
value 44365152
address 1MsCzqjeaw1oMPzxXTVJe5VftecXyuDg91
value 6687837
address 1MLmJ6SGuw4hfuj5Pg4fY86ZoapJ3GJoVc